Formentera Day Trip

Having picked you up at your hotel, we'll take you to the Ibiza port by bus, where we'll board a ferry headed for Formentera. One of the most beautiful Balearic Islands awaits!

Following a brief 30-minute crossing over the Mediterranean Sea, we'll arrive in Puerto de La Sabina. As we disembark from the ferry, we'll hop on a bus for a tour of the island. Our first stop? Sant Francesc, the island's capital, known for its whitewashed houses and monuments, especially the church of San Francisco Javier.

At the end of the visit, we'll continue the tour heading to the highest point of Formentera. Es Mirador is located 192 meters (629 feet) above sea level. After enjoying the views, we will visit La Mola lighthouse to admire the panoramic scenery.

Our last stop will be at Es Pujols Beach, where you'll have 3 hours of free time to swim, enjoy local cuisine, or do some shopping.

Finally, from Es Pujols, we'll head back to the port of La Savina to take the ferry back to Ibiza town. We will return to your hotel, arriving 9 to 10 hours later.
